The Senior team came 5th and Masters teams from Rhoose Lifeguards came 6th in the National Surf Lifesaving Championships held at Tolcarne Beach, Newquay from August 20-23.
In the Seniors events, the ladies squad came 4th, the mens 6th, with several national titles between them.
In the Masters events, the team of 5 all returned with both individual and team medals.
Masters:
The Masters team of 5 won 16 medals, made up of 6 Gold, 6 Silver and 4 Bronze. They were placed 6 overall.
Medal winners were:
Dave Cooper - 50-54 - 2nd Swim, 2nd Board, 2nd Ski, 1st Ironman
Karen Harris - 40-44 - 1st Board, 1st Ski, 1st Ironman, 2nd 1KM, 2nd Sprints, 1st Flags
Simon Parker - 40-44 - 3rd Ironman
Gareth Harris - 45-49 - 3rd Ironman
Steve Edgerton - 50-54 - 1st 1KM, 3rd Sprint
130+ Ski Relay - 3rd
50+ Double Ski - 2nd
Seniors:
The Seniors team won 7 medals, made up of 2 Gold, 2 Silver and 3 Bronze. They came 5th overall.
Medals winners were:
Lana Evans - 1st Swim
Leanne Martlew - 1st Flags, 2nd Sprint
Womens Ski Relay - 2nd
Womens Beach Relay - 3rd
Womens Rescue Tube - 3rd
Womens Double Ski - 3rd
